12.Ali ibn Ibrahim has narrated from his father from Hammad from Ribâi from al- Fudayl from Abu âAbdillah (a.s.) who has said the following: âThe spirit of belief is moved away from him as long as he is on her belly and when he comes down the spirit returns.â The narrator has said that he then asked, âWhat if one intends to commit fornication?â The Imam said, âNo, consider, if one intends to steal, will his hand be cut?ââ ØØ³Ù ÙØ§ÙصØÙØ - Allamah Baqir al-Majlisi (MirʾÄt al-Ê¿UqÅ«l fÄ« Sharḥ AkhbÄr Äl al-RasÅ«l (0/27))
